Genetic modification embodies a groundbreaking development in contemporary medicine. By engineering the core source of a disease at the biological foundation, DNA modification presents a promising solution to typical procedures that routinely only manage signs.

Unpacking Genetic Therapy?

Gene therapy constitutes a biomedical strategy that entails altering a subject’s genes to address or avert medical conditions. This can be achieved through distinct approaches, including:

Gene Replacement Therapy – Integrating a effective genomic material to substitute a non-functional or absent segment.

RNA Interference Therapy – Suppressing the function of damaging genomic elements. Targeted DNA Editing – Meticulously adjusting the genomic framework using innovative technologies like molecular editing. Ex Vivo Genetic Modification – Reprogramming cells in laboratory settings and implanting them into circulation.

This state-of-the-art sector has evolved exponentially with the emergence of molecular biology, introducing possibilities to counteract diseases earlier thought to be irreversible.

Examining Genomic and Regenerative Solutions

Genome-based and therapeutic cell strategies constitute two distinct but often overlapping categories of clinical revolution:

✅ Living Cell Interventions involves the introduction, modification, or delivery of functional cells into a subject to correct a condition. This includes progenitor cell therapy, CAR-T cell therapy for malignant conditions, and therapeutic cellular regeneration to repair affected organs.

✅ DNA Correction Therapy specializes in correcting or fixing hereditary anomalies within a recipient’s DNA to remedy DNA-related diseases. This is implemented through viral or non-viral delivery systems that insert corrective DNA into the genetic structure.

These biological interventions are introducing a revolutionary shift where maladies that were once contained with lifelong medications or surgical interventions could possibly be eliminated with a definitive intervention.


Genetic Carriers

Viruses have evolved to seamlessly transport DNA sequences into host cells, making them an effective tool for gene therapy. Frequently employed biological delivery agents consist of:

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both dividing and static cells but may provoke host defenses.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Favorable due to their minimal antigenicity and potential to ensure extended DNA transcription.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Integrate into the cellular DNA,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viral vectors being particularly useful for altering dormant cellular structures.

Non-Viral Vectors

Non-viral delivery methods present a less immunogenic choice, minimizing host rejection. These include:

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ging nucleic acids for targeted cellular uptake.

Electrical Permeabilization – Using electrical pulses to generate permeable spots in biological enclosures,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.

Targeted Genetic Infusion – Administering DNA sequences straight into localized cells.

Medical Uses of Genetic Modification

DNA-based interventions have proven effective across various healthcare sectors, profoundly influencing the therapeutic approach of genetic disorders, oncological diseases, and infectious diseases.

Addressing Inherited Diseases

Various hereditary diseases result from monogenic defects, positioning them as prime subjects for gene therapy. Several breakthroughs encompass:

CFTR Mutation Disorder – Efforts to introduce corrective chloride channel genes indicate potential efficacy.

Clotting Factor Deficiency – Gene therapy trials focus on regenerating the generation of hemostatic molecules.

Muscular Dystrophy – Genome engineering via CRISPR delivers promise for Duchenne Muscular Dystrophy patients.

Sickle Cell Disease and Beta-Thalassemia –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ify oxygen transport mutations.

Oncological Genetic Treatment

Genetic modification is integral in cancer treatment, either by modifying immune cells to eliminate cancerous growths or by reprogramming malignant cells to suppress proliferation. Several highly effective cancer gene therapies include:

CAR-T Cell Therapy – Genetically engineered T cells targeting specific cancer antigens.

Oncolytic Viruses – Bioengineered viral entities that exclusively invade and eliminate malignant tissues.

Tumor Suppressor Gene Therapy – Restoring the function of genes like TP53 to control proliferation.


Management of Communicable Sicknesses

Genetic treatment introduces promising therapies for chronic illnesses for instance viral immunodeficiency. Experimental approaches incorporate:

CRISPR-assisted Antiviral Therapy – Targeting and wiping out pathogen-bearing units.

Genetic Modification of Lymphocytes – Transforming Adaptive immune cells shielded to HIV entry.

Exploring Regenerative and Genetic Therapies

Cell and gene therapies constitute two specialized though commonly related categories within healthcare advancements:

Living Cell Treatment relates to the implantation, engineering, or placement of living cells inside the human body to restore health. Examples of this comprise biological cell grafts, personalized cancer immunotherapy, and biological rejuvenation methods to repair damaged tissues.

Genetic Modification Therapy focuses on transforming or substituting faulty genes within biological DNA for correcting gene-based illnesses. It is implemented via genetic modification platforms that introduce functional genes within biological organisms.

These revolutionary approaches are driving a healthcare transformation where diseases formerly handled with continuous drugs or extensive surgeries could see complete resolution with a singular application.

The Science Behind Cell and Gene Therapies

Cell Therapy: Utilizing Regenerative Cellular Potential

Cell therapy applies the therapeutic power of regenerative components to combat ailments. Key instances involve:

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plants (HSCT):
Used to restore blood cell function in patients via restoring hematopoietic tissues using viable donor cells.

CAR-T Immunotherapy: A pioneering oncology therapy in which a person’s lymphocytes are reprogrammed to target with precision and eliminate tumorous cells.

MSC Therapy: Analyzed for its clinical applications in managing self-attacking conditions, skeletal trauma, and neurodegenerative disorders.

Gene Therapy: Modifying the Fundamental Biology

Gene therapy functions through altering the underlying problem of DNA-related illnesses:

Direct Genetic Therapy: Injects modified genes straight into the individual’s system, including the government-sanctioned Luxturna for ameliorating genetic eye conditions.

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Entails editing a patient’s cells outside the body and then returning them, as utilized in some research-based therapies for sickle cell disease and compromised immunity.

The advent of cutting-edge CRISPR technology has greatly enhanced gene therapy research, facilitating targeted alterations at the DNA level.

Paradigm-Shifting Innovations in Healthcare

Cell and this contact form gene therapies are advancing therapeutic strategies in various specialties:

Tumor Therapies

The approval of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Novartis’ Kymriah and Yescarta has reshaped the landscape of cancer treatment, especially for those with certain types of blood cancers who have not responded to conventional therapies.

Genomic Conditions

Syndromes for instance SMA along with a severe hemoglobinopathy, which formerly offered minimal treatment options, currently offer innovative gene therapy solutions like a pioneering SMA treatment alongside a cutting-edge genetic correction method.
